Maricella has a bag containing some nickels and quarters. The 25 coins the bag total $3.45. How many of many of the each coin are in the bag?

11 quarter coins and 14 nickel coins were in the bag.

Explanation:

Value of 1 nickel coin is 5 cents
Value of 1 quarter coin is 25 cents
Value of $1 is 100 cents
Value of $3.45 is 345 cents

Let the number of nikels be n and the number of quarters be q
So n+q=25(1)
5n+25q=345(2) multiplying eqn. (1) by 5 and then subtracting from eqn.(2) we get 5n+25q=345(2)
5n+5q=125(1)
20q=220orq=11;n=2511=14

11quarter coins and 14 nickel coins were in the bag.[Ans]
